Trilan is the capital city of Kura-Pelland, and the largest city on the continent of Vircais. It is to host the final of World Cup 38, to take place in Kura-Pelland and Vephrall.

The city lies on the River Mura, which was a national border until the unification of Kura and Pelland. The war-torn city was assigned the status of capital and radically rebuilt, and both the city and nearby towns experienced massive population booms to the point where they are now effectively merged into one city of six million people. Economic boom means that growth is still continuing.

Central to the city are riverside developments such as the Unity Complex, consisting of an arena, museum and office blocks linked by glass bridges, and the massive circular railway hub Trilan Centrepoint.

Trilan was subject to a terrorist attack from rebels of former colony Zyla; bombs exploded on a train leaving the city airport and in a car park close to White Hope Stadium, the national stadium of Kura-Pelland. The bombs were believed to have been planned to coincide with Kura-Pelland's home match against Zyla, which Zyla unexpectedly won. The White Hope Stadium is to be replaced with a new stadium in the north-west of the city, Shanvley Stadium, which will have a capacity in excess of 90,000 and host the World Cup 38 final.
